Seven rhizospheric myco-flora (Trichoderma harzianum, Trichoderma viride, Penicillium sp., three Aspergillus species and one was unknown) and four rhizobacteria (RB1- Pseudomonas fluorescence, RB2, RB3 and RB4) isolated from rhizosphere and were evaluated against sheath blight pathogen of rice Rhizoctonia solani Kuhn by dual culture technique. Among seven rhizospheric myco-flora T. harzianum has been shown highest growth inhibition 55.56% and has been followed by T. viride which produced 48.70%. Remaining myco-flora were showed comparatively less growth inhibition. Among rhizobacteria RB1 (Pseudomonas fluorescence) and RB2 have produced noticeable amount of growth inhibition compared with others 20.86% and 9.30% respectively.
